Amazon bookstore opens at Santana Row

Amazon hosted a grand opening for its new Amazon Books store at Santana Row Thursday.

According to the company, the store, located at suite 1120 in the shopping mall, “is a physical extension of Amazon.com.” The store will be open Monday-Saturday 10 a.m. to 9 p.m. and Sunday 11 a.m. to 7 p.m.

Amazon said the 3,500 books for sale at the store will be presented “face-out, so they can communicate their own essence.”

The company says the books have also received 1.8 million five-star reviews from Amazon.com customers.

It is the second Amazon Books store in California, the other currently in San Diego. The company plans to open two more this year, one regionally in Walnut Creek and another in Los Angeles.
